The still shot of Giorgio A. Tsoukalos originated from the History Channel series Ancient Aliens, a documentary series that explores the possibility that aliens may have visited in the past. The program is directed and produced by Giorgio A. Tsoukalos and first aired on April 20th, 2010.

The documentary focuses on the “Ancient Astronaut Theory” which states that extraterrestrial beings came to earth throughout the ancient times and helped shape history. For example, the Ancient Astronaut Theory insists that the pyramids were built by the help of alien technologies and that the great pyramids align with the constellation Orion; where some of the aliens may exist or came from. The show has come under some criticism for being “far fetched”, “hugely speculative” and “expound[ing] wildly on theories suggesting that astronauts wandered the Earth freely in ancient time.”

A larger explosion also took place within Russia in 1908 called the "Tunguska Event." It's classified as the largest impact event on or near Earth in recorded history.

"1,000 times more powerful than the atomic bomb dropped on Hiroshima, Japan and leveled an estimated 80 million trees over an area covering 830 square miles."
